Why the UK?

The United Kingdom has been a global education leader for over 800 years. With four universities in the world top 10 and 17 in the top 100, the UK offers an unrivalled academic legacy combined with one-year intensive Master's programmes β€” among the most efficient in the world. The 2021 Graduate Route now allows international graduates to stay and work in the UK for 2 years (3 for PhDs) after completing their studies.

Top advantages

  • Globally recognised degrees β€” Oxford, Cambridge, Imperial, UCL, LSE, Edinburgh, Manchester.
  • One-year Master's β€” accelerated programmes save you time and money.
  • Graduate Route visa β€” 2 years (3 for PhD) of unrestricted work after graduation.
  • Generous scholarships β€” Chevening, Commonwealth, GREAT, university-specific awards.
  • NHS access β€” students pay the IHS and receive full national health coverage.
  • Cultural capital β€” London, Manchester, Edinburgh β€” world-class cities.

Admission requirements

  • Academic transcripts β€” typically 65%+ for top universities (programme-dependent)
  • English: IELTS 6.5 (no band below 6.0) / TOEFL iBT 92+ / PTE 62+
  • Personal Statement (UCAS) β€” single most important document
  • Two academic references
  • GMAT/GRE for top business and PhD programmes
  • Portfolio or interview for select programmes

Visa overview

Apply for the Student Visa (formerly Tier 4) after receiving your CAS (Confirmation of Acceptance for Studies) from the university. You'll need to demonstrate financial proof (Β£1,334/month London, Β£1,023/month outside) for up to 9 months, pay the Immigration Health Surcharge (Β£776/yr), and complete a TB test if applicable.
